Jim Brown, Pat Brown and Dale Shirk have all performed testing of various cable types and separations to different EMI sources including a parallel power run and a simulated localized higher energy EMI source (I blieve that Dale used a bulk tape eraser).  They found that the physical separation is definitely a significant factor but as already noted, so were the cable and even the devices to which it connects.  I look at it this way, if you could insure the the interfering source affects each conductor of a balanced circuit equally and you can properly address SCIN and Pin 1 issues, then a high quality differential input would cancel whatever noise is induced.  Those factors are cable and device dependent and the further they deviate from the ideal, the more you have to depend on physical separation.  Add in the aspect of what is an acceptable result varying by application and there unfortunately is no broadly encompassing answer.

I live sound, particularly in touring shows, pretty much everything is taped together, or in groups going to the same places. Often times you have no choice but to run power feeder and cross stage bundles along the same path. Separate them if you can, but sometimes it is what it is. It you are using well made cables and the shields are all intact, you should have only minimal problems. Other times if there is a bad problem, you may have to carry an extra 150 foot mult or feeder bundle to reroute things.

I have taped the AC to the snake since 1974, my first snake was 50 feet, later snakes were 250 feet.
I have audio tapes and CDs of shows going back to that same time period, any audible 60 Hz and harmonic noise is always from the stage (guitar, bass, keys) amps.

The only time that the induced noise of the AC line has ever been the slightest problem has been on shows using low gain lavaliere microphones worn on the chest by soft talking individuals. In that case, with the input pre amps wide open, some AC hum harmonics were noticeable, but that noise was swamped by dimmer noise.

At the level of input given by any usual pop performance, any 60 cycle induced noise from taping the AC to the snake is so far below ambient noise as to be a total non issue if decent wire and consoles are used.

Which is why I have never seen a touring company run separate AC and snake runs.
Anyway, that would be well over 200 votes for "T", and none for any of the rest in my experience with touring "rock and roll" productions.

Your question is still a little unclear. Most of your message talks about studios, but then seems to swerve to live concert sound. If you are inquiring about how to deal with power and signal lines in an outdoor live concert situation, it is fine to bundle power with the mic multi and the line level return snake. If you have to run mic level signals with high power, like hundreds of amps of worth of feeder cable you should try to get as much separation as you can. Unlike a studio installation you will often have little control over where cable is able to be run. With the exception of running with alongside feeder cable you should be fine.

Hi Andre

We've been taping 8/5 to the 80 meter drive snake for a long time and runs directly adjacent to the mic snake... and in 1 venue that bundle is on top of about 10 meters of the feeder run, too.  No problems.

As a stagehand I can recall one show running power to FOH that was physically separated from the mic snake, Mannheim Steamroller's Christmas show.  That was because the delay ring hangs were above FOH and their power was part of the FOH run.  High current, bigger magnetic field...  Tell your recording friends that we appreciate their commitment to input integrity, but live needs are more tolerant of miniscule noise than they are accustomed to.

Thanks for the info I am exactly looking for.  People seem to think that I am looking for "good enough".  I am not.  Good practices have to be followed throughout. 

The (huge) block that John Brandt and I are running into is people not understanding, much less accepting the "zero loop area" concept developed by Neil Muncy.  They just follow blind dogma expecting one or the other, not understanding how to use both.  This is interesting, and somewhat understandable considering how long it has taken Neil's "pin 1 problem" to be understood and mostly accepted.  That is consistent with traditional engineering.  The loop area" flies in the face of traditional engineering at first glance.

Touring, 4-5 shows/week, 2k-5k seat arenas

300' input snake, power, and drive snake taped together. No noise problems.

With any touring I do, it is extremely rare for me to not have all of my FOH audio cables loomed together. With local one-off or corporate shows, I deal with whatever is given to me. Usually, lower channel count (<24 ch) snakes are not loomed together. Higher channel count snakes (48+ channels) are almost always loomed with power since I generally use a larger desk if I have a snake that size.

I think that a critical aspect of this is addressing temporary runs not in conduit versus installed runs in conduit.  Whether studio or live sound, with the latter there can be practical factors and code requirements that relate to physically separating different signal types.
